Summer is finally here (well, to some of us at least) and that means fun parties! Parties can be a great way to have fun during the warm weather. They also let the kids have fun during their break in school Enjoy a few of our summer party suggestions below.
Costume Party - Costume parties are fun for children and adults. Host a themed party, such as a 50's party with poodle skirt costumes. Poodle skirts work great for costume parties because the poodle skirts come in sizes for every age. You can also have costumes be the theme, and have people show up in whatever costume they would like.

BBQ Party - Invite friends over for good food from the grill. Put down picnic tables and blankets in the shade and enjoy each others company. Serve hamburgers, hot dogs, pasta salads, potato salad, pork-n-beans, corn on the cob, and ice cold lemonade.
Fiesta - Have a fun fiesta party. There are plenty of ideas on the web right now since Cinco de Mayo is coming up. Be sure to have fun decorating with fun, bright colors and have a pinata for entertainment later in the party.
Pool Party - Cool off with a pool party in your back yard. Pool parties are easy because the entertainment is provided with the swimming pool. Provide pizza for dinner and popsicles for a treat after wards.
Block Party - Bring the neighborhood together for a neighborhood block party. Section off a part of the street and bring out recliner chairs for a fun neighborhood potluck. Send around sign up sheets for different foods people can bring.
Carnival - Host an outdoor carnival for the kids. Set up booths with face painting and other carnival crafts. Menu ideas should include finger foods and other "carnival" treats, such as cotton candy, popcorn, and a lot of water.
Luau - Pull out your Hawaiian shirts and have fun with a luau in your backyard. Implement Hawaiian treats for your menu, such as rice, pineapple ham, and a variety of vegetable and fruit platters. Have fun with tropical decorations, Hawaiian accessories, and bamboo.
